Teaching and Learning at Radford College
As an International Baccalaureate Primary Years Programme (IB PYP) school, Radford Junior School is committed to inquiry based learning, balanced with strong foundational skills in literacy and numeracy. Our approach nurtures curiosity, critical thinking, creativity, and a lifelong love of discovery, while supporting every student to flourish as a capable and confident learner.
Teaching at Radford is centred on high quality practice, informed by data, to improve student learning outcomes. Our passionate educators deliver an academic program that fosters excellence and innovation, while also focusing on the wellbeing and holistic development of each child.
We are committed to collaborative and reflective approaches that enhance professional growth and inspire innovation in the classroom. Our teachers work as part of high performing teams, united by shared values. At Radford, learning is about more than academic achievement, it is about nurturing the whole child, fostering curiosity, and empowering both students and teachers to strive for their best within a warm and inclusive environment.
Radford recognises the importance of supporting teachers, placing a strong emphasis on professional learning, with access to targeted development, regular coaching and mentoring, as well as the guidance of an on-site Teacher Mentor. These supports ensure that every teacher has the opportunity to thrive and grow in their practice as part of a connected and thriving team.

About you
The successful candidate will be an energetic educator who is motivated by thinking differently about teaching and learning and who is driven by the creation of engaging and dynamic learning experiences for our students. Candidates must:
- Collaborate as a member of a team providing a vibrant, dynamic, innovative, and balanced educational program for our children in accordance with the International Baccalaureate’s Primary Years Programme
- Provide a warm, supportive, nurturing, safe and stimulating environment for our children
- Demonstrate a passion for both teaching and pursuing innovative thinking
- Be energetic, enthusiastic and demonstrate a willingness to grow through the sharing of best practice and professional experience
- Possess excellent communications skills both written and verbal, as well as excellent time management skills
- Participate in pastoral and co-curricular programs, including student wellbeing initiatives, school camps and excursions
- Commit to the safeguarding and promotion of student welfare
- Support Radford’s strategic priorities and goals
- Uphold Radford’s Values of Truth, Compassion and Wisdom
Qualifications
- Teaching qualification recognised by the ACT Department of Education
- Maintain registration as a teacher with the Teacher Quality Institute, including WWVP
- Current First Aid Certificate
